#963c0d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#963c0d is composed of 58.8% red, 23.5% green and 5.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 60% magenta, 91.3% yellow and 41.2% black. It has a hue angle of 20.6 degrees, a saturation of 84% and a lightness of 32%. #963c0d color hex could be obtained by blending #ff781a with #2d0000. Closest websafe color is: #993300.

#963c0d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#963c0d has RGB values of R:150, G:60, B:13 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.6, Y:0.91, K:0.41. Its decimal value is 9845773.
